Northern Pintail in sweet light
took advantage of some rare Seattle sunshine this afternoon and stopped off at Juanita Bay Park in Kirkland. this used to be one of my favorite haunts, but since i moved out of Kirkland, i don't get there very often anymore. it was cold, and there wasn't much in the way of critters, but just as i was about to leave, i spotted this lone pintail in the midst of a gaggle of mallards, coots and teals. he swam close along the shoreline, and gave me this nice photo op... i knew pintails occasionally visit there, but this was the first one i've seen. 40D, 100-400 @ 190mm, 1/100 @ f/5.6 with fill flash...
